• 短期速成,随到随学,学会
  • 线下面授+线上直播
  • 签定协议,可免费返校进修

400-060-0501

哈尔滨森大教育JAVA开发工程师课程全解析:从基础技能到企业实战的完整培养路径

哈尔滨森大教育JAVA开发工程师课程全解析:从基础技能到企业实战的完整培养路径

授课机构: 哈尔滨森大教育

上课地点: 校区地址

成交/评价:

联系电话: 400-060-0501

哈尔滨森大教育JAVA开发工程师课程全解析:从基础技能到企业实战的完整培养路径课程详情

JAVA开发工程师课程的核心培养逻辑

在互联网技术快速迭代的背景下,企业对JAVA开发工程师的需求已从单一技术掌握转向综合实战能力。哈尔滨森大教育的JAVA开发工程师课程正是基于这一行业痛点设计——由拥有多年一线开发经验的架构师主导教学,不仅传授前沿技术知识,更注重培养学员的项目落地能力与职业发展思维。课程采用"理论讲解+工具实操+项目实战+指导"的四位一体模式,确保学员从入门到精通的每一步都能与企业需求精准对接。

阶段:网页设计基础与前端技术入门

作为JAVA开发的基础技能,网页设计模块重点培养学员对前端页面的构建与美化能力。课程从WebStorm开发工具的使用入手,逐步展开Html+CSS基础教学,涵盖网页结构搭建、标签语义化应用、细节美化技巧等核心内容。值得关注的是,课程特别强化了DIV+CSS最新布局技术的讲解,帮助学员掌握弹性盒模型、网格布局等现代网页布局方案,确保设计成果适配PC端与移动端的不同显示需求。

进阶部分重点学习Html5+Css3的新特性应用,包括语义化标签、动画效果实现、响应式设计等内容;同时引入JS+jQuery技术,教授如何通过动态脚本提升用户交互体验。课程末尾的Bootstrap框架教学,则让学员快速掌握前端组件库的使用方法,显著提升页面开发效率。这一阶段的项目实战选择了淘宝、京东、中酒网等用户熟悉的电商平台页面复现,通过真实业务场景的模拟,帮助学员将理论知识转化为实际操作能力。

第二阶段:Java基础开发能力构建

Java语言基础模块是整个课程的技术根基。课程首先讲解JDK环境配置与Linux系统的常用操作,帮助学员搭建专业的开发环境。随后进入Java语言编程基础教学,通过Idea开发工具的深度讲解,系统学习基础变量、数据类型、运算符、流程控制语句等核心语法,同时结合数组应用、函数定义等实战练习,强化代码编写能力。

高级部分聚焦面向对象编程思想,深入解析常用系统类、反射机制、集合框架及源码、I/O流操作、网络协议等内容。特别值得一提的是,课程针对JDK1.8新特性(如Lambda表达式、Stream API)进行了重点讲解,这些特性在企业实际开发中能显著提升代码简洁性与执行效率。阶段项目"赛跑游戏"的开发,要求学员综合运用所学语法知识,实现游戏逻辑设计、数据存储与界面交互,全面检验基础技术掌握程度。

第三阶段:Java Web开发与数据库应用

进入Web开发阶段,课程围绕B/S架构核心技术展开。首先系统学习MySQL数据库的使用,从SQL规范与表结构设计,到增删改查、子查询、多表联查等操作,再到索引优化、事务处理等进阶内容,确保学员掌握企业级数据管理能力。随后讲解Servlet/JSP技术与Tomcat服务器配置,深入解析四大作用域、Session管理、Cookie机制等Web开发核心概念,同时引入Maven工具进行项目依赖管理,提升工程化开发水平。

本阶段的"手机商城"项目要求学员完成从数据库设计到前端页面开发、后端业务逻辑实现的全流程工作,涵盖用户注册登录、商品展示、购物车管理、订单处理等核心功能。通过这一项目,学员不仅能熟练运用Web开发技术,更能深刻理解前后端交互的底层逻辑。

第四阶段:企业级开发框架与高并发处理

针对企业级应用开发需求,课程重点讲解Spring、MyBatis、Spring MVC三大框架的核心原理与使用方法,并演示SSM框架整合的完整流程。同时引入NoSQL数据库Redis,教授缓存设计、主从复制、哨兵机制及集群搭建等内容,解决高并发场景下的性能瓶颈问题。

分布式系统部分,课程深入解析Kafka、Zookeeper、RabbitMQ、RocketMQ等消息中间件的应用场景与配置方法,帮助学员掌握分布式事务处理技巧。此外,Nginx服务器的负载均衡与反向代理配置教学,更是企业级系统部署的必备技能。阶段项目"物流系统"的开发,要求学员综合运用SSM框架、Redis缓存、消息队列等技术,实现订单跟踪、仓储管理、运输调度等复杂业务功能,全面提升企业级系统开发能力。

第五阶段:高级企业级开发与框架整合

为应对微服务架构的发展趋势,课程特别设置高级企业级开发模块,重点讲解Spring Boot的自动配置原理与快速开发技巧,以及Spring Cloud生态体系(包括Eureka服务注册、Ribbon负载均衡、Feign声明式调用、Hystrix服务降级等核心组件)的使用方法。同时演示Spring Cloud与Vue技术的整合方案,帮助学员掌握前后端分离开发的主流模式。

"物流系统2.0版"作为本阶段的实战项目,要求学员在1.0版本基础上进行微服务改造,通过拆分业务模块、引入服务注册与发现机制、实现接口网关等操作,构建高内聚低耦合的分布式系统架构。这一过程不仅能深化对微服务架构的理解,更能提升学员的系统设计与优化能力。

第六阶段:综合项目实战与职业能力强化

课程最后设置两大综合实战项目:"电力系统"与"喜宴网(线上商城)"。电力系统项目聚焦企业级后台管理系统开发,涉及权限控制、数据报表生成、设备监控等复杂功能,要求学员综合运用SSM框架、Spring Boot、Redis等技术,培养大型系统的架构设计能力;喜宴网项目则侧重电商业务全流程实现,涵盖商品推荐、营销活动配置、支付接口对接等模块,强化学员对业务需求的理解与技术落地能力。

除技术培养外,课程全程贯穿职业发展规划指导。架构师将结合自身经验,为学员分析JAVA开发岗位的技术发展趋势,指导简历优化与面试技巧,并提供企业级项目经验包装方法。这种"技术+职业"的双轨培养模式,确保学员不仅能掌握过硬的开发技能,更能在市场中具备核心竞争力。

哈尔滨森大教育

哈尔滨森大教育
认证 7 年

成立: 2006年

认证 地址认证 教学保障 在线预约 到店体验 售后支持
0.043543s